Diplocarpon on Red Tip Photinia: What to Know?
Diplocarpon on Red Tip Photinia (Photinia à fraseri) is a fungal condition with moderate severity. Red Tip Photinia has high susceptibility to this disease. Diplocarpon is a group of leaf-spot fungi best known for causing black spot on roses. It spreads by splashing water and thrives on wet leaves in cool to mild, damp weather. ðĄïļ How to Prevent Diplocarpon on Red Tip Photinia?
TLDR: Prevent Diplocarpon on Red Tip Photinia with 7 essential preventive care practices.
- â Plant in sunny, open sites with good morning sun so leaves dry quickly.
- â Provide generous spacing and prune to open the canopy each year.
- â Water at soil level and mulch to reduce splash.
- â Remove and dispose of fallen leaves throughout the season and at the end of the season.
- â Feed and water plants properly but avoid excess nitrogen, which promotes soft disease-prone growth.
- â Select resistant cultivars.
- â If Diplocarpon has been a recurring issue, begin preventive sprays with biologicals, sulfur, or potassium bicarbonate early in the season and reapply as directed, especially after wet weather.
ðą How to Care for Red Tip Photinia to Prevent Diplocarpon?
ð§ How to Water
Water deeply once a week during the first year after planting; once established, the plant is drought tolerant and only needs extra water during intense heat or very dry soil.
âïļ Lighting
Prefers full sun, at least 6 hours of direct light a day, to produce the most intense red coloring on new leaves; tolerates partial shade but grows more slowly and less vividly colored.
ðŠī Ideal Soil
Needs well-draining soil, ideally loamy; avoid waterlogged clay soils, which promote root rot. Tolerates a pH range from slightly acidic to alkaline.
